Неплохо!
Исходники бы выложить, а "не часть кода запуска", да с инструкцией по компиляции. А то здесь такие бывают, забывшие пароль.
Я описал алгоритм. В исходниках есть несколько моментов которыми бы я не хотел делиться, а именно работа с русским(и не только) текстом.
